Question
The number of quadratic polynomials having zeroes –5 and –3 is ______.
Options
1
2
3
more than 3
Advertisements
Solution
The number of quadratic polynomials having zeroes –5 and –3 is more than 3.
Explanation:
Let the zeroes of the polynomial be α and β
then, α = –5 and β = –3
The general form of the polynomial with zeroes α and β is given by:
k[x2 – (α + β)x + αβ], where k is any real number
= k[x2 – (–5 – 3)x + (–5)(–3)]
= k[x2 + 8x + 15]
Hence, more than 3 polynomials can have zeroes the –3 and –5.
